    Better Brush Corp. is an innovative start-up poised to revolutionize the paint brush industry with our cutting-edge technology and patented designs. Our product is set to redefine the painting experience for professionals and DIY enthusiasts alike, establishing new benchmarks in the market. As we prepare for a major product launch, we are seeking an experienced and visionary Chief Financial Officer (CFO) to join our executive team and lead our financial strategy and operations. The Chief Financial Officer will be a pivotal member of the leadership team, tasked with overseeing all financial aspects of Better Brush Corp. This role demands a strategic thinker who can navigate the complexities of a high-growth start-up while ensuring robust financial health and compliance. The CFO will be instrumental in shaping the company's financial strategy, managing investor relations, and driving long-term financial planning. Key Responsibilities: Strategic Financial Leadership: Develop and execute comprehensive financial strategies that align with Better Brush Corp.’s ambitious growth plans and business objectives. Financial Planning & Analysis: Lead budgeting, forecasting, and financial planning processes. Provide actionable insights and strategic recommendations to the executive team. Operational Excellence: Oversee all financial operations, including accounting, financial reporting, tax, and treasury functions.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ations and standards. Risk Management: Identify, assess, and manage financial risks. Develop and implement risk mitigation strategies to safeguard the company’s assets and financial stability. Fundraising & Capital Management: Lead fundraising initiatives, including equity and debt financing. Cultivate and maintain strong relationships with investors, financial institutions, and analysts. Transparent Financial Reporting: Ensure accurate, timely, and transparent financial reporting to the board of directors, investors, and other key stakeholders. Team Leadership: Build and mentor a high-performing finance team. Foster a culture of excellence, collaboration, and continuous improvement. Market Insight & Strategy: Monitor industry trends, market conditions, and competitor activities to inform strategic decisions and financial planning. Strategic Partnerships: Evaluate, negotiate, and manage strategic partnerships, joint ventures, and other opportunities that support the company’s growth and strategic goals. Qualifications: Proven experience as a Chief Financial Officer or senior financial executive in a start-up or rapidly growing environment. Strong expertise in financial planning, analysis, and management. Demonstrated success in fundraising and managing investor relations. Deep understanding of corporate financial law and risk management practices. Excellent strategic thinking, analytical, and problem-solving skills. Exceptional leadership, communication, and interpersonal abilities. Experience in the consumer goods or manufacturing sector is highly desirable. CPA or MBA preferred.
